Output 8df06e86d8c667bc53d13be36ce44abafc80be3b8d58fa31d13da04134f960d3:3

value
26570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dde755a189898d090e861f7cee7593fc49a4ab1 OP_EQUAL
address
3AFMG4iw7XqXyHyTfnq6p3bNrfTbMMGcyr
transaction
8df06e86d8c667bc53d13be36ce44abafc80be3b8d58fa31d13da04134f960d3
confirmations
443386
spent
true